Overview:
The Platinum Gold Gourami is a striking, selectively bred color form of the hardy Three-Spot Gourami, boasting a brilliant golden-yellow to creamy platinum sheen that glows under aquarium lighting. Known for its graceful swimming style, peaceful nature, and adaptability, this labyrinth fish is a fantastic choice for aquarists seeking a vibrant yet hardy centerpiece for a community aquarium.
Origin:
Wild-type Trichopodus trichopterus originates from slow-moving rivers, swamps, and floodplains across Southeast Asia, including Thailand, Vietnam, Cambodia, and Indonesia. The Platinum Gold morph was developed entirely through aquarium breeding.
Feeding:
Omnivorous and undemanding. Accepts high-quality flakes, pellets, and granules, as well as frozen or live foodssuch as brine shrimp, daphnia, mosquito larvae, and bloodworms. Occasional vegetable-based foods help maintain digestion and health.
Tank Mates:
Generally peaceful, but males can be mildly territorial—especially toward other gouramis. Ideal companions include tetras, rasboras, Corydoras, rainbowfish, and peaceful barbs. Avoid aggressive or fin-nipping species.
Water Parameters:
Temperature: 75–82°F (24–28°C)
pH: 6.5–7.5
Soft to moderately hard water
Minimum Tank Size: 30 gallons
Prefers calm, well-planted aquariums with gentle filtration
Behavior & Personality:
Gentle and calm, often seen gliding among plants
Labyrinth breather—will occasionally gulp air at the surface
Males may flare fins to display dominance or court females
Special Notes:
Hardy and adaptable—suitable for beginner to advanced aquarists
Best coloration appears under soft lighting with dark substrate
Males have longer, more pointed dorsal fins; females have shorter, rounded ones
Can be bred in home aquariums; bubble-nest spawner
